BURN SIDE STOCK YARDS
This Day. Cattle.—l6B were yarded, prices ruling firm at last week's rates. Best bullocks £9 10s to £ll ss; medium, £7 15s to £9; best cows and heifer*, £7 10s to £9; medium, £6 to £7 ss. Sheep.—2,s42 were penned. Prices slightly easier. Best wethers, 17s to 18s 6d; medium, 14s 6d to 16s 6d; bsst ewes, 15s to 16s 6d; extra heavy, 18s 6d; medium, 15? to 14s 9d.
Lamb.i.— 438 were yarded, prices ruling 6d to Is higher, Best, 12s to 13s 6d; medium, 10s to lis 9d.
Pi* —l3B were penned, prices for all sorts ruling firm. Suckers, 8s to 12s; slips, 14s to 20s; st>res, 23s to 275; 30s to 445; baconcrs, 46s to 60s; heavv 655.
